Description
This assignment aims to contribute to a more favourable governance and institutional framework for organic compost, with the longer-term ambition of strengthening its institutional recognition on par with mineral inputs. This way, organic compost will become eligible for direct subsidy support currently granted to mineral fertilisers only: farmers often prefer subsidised mineral fertilisers because they offer immediate, visible results, whereas compost benefits are long-term and cumulative. By strengthening the scientific evidence base and working towards a standardised compost quality, scepticism can be potentially addressed.
